Life at Crossroads and Church wounds
Pepe Julian Onziema takes us on a journey through running from home, living alone, grappling with fitting in the church while different, and how the church's approach added pain to an already difficult situation. He eventually talks about his surgery and transition and how that impacted and changed his life.

Why are you gay?
In an interview that shocked the world, Pepe Julian Onziema was confronted by a Pentecostal pastor who was sneaked into a TV studio while Pepe was being interviewed on an Anti-Homosexuality bill in Uganda. He sits down with Pastor Wa in an engaging conversation on the challenges faced by the LGBTI community living in a constantly hostile world. This episode invites us to be better at talking and listening as we engage the LGBTI community

A single woman wrote a letter to God
What does a single woman do after following all the rules and living as expected by the church and community and then finds herself unable to find marriage or family as promised? This episode features a letter from Miss Kabindio who's grappling with an issue that's a source of real pain for older single women of faith. It's read by our special guest, my daughter Alexa Maya.
